Resistance training restores muscle sex steroid hormone steroidogenesis in older men - 0 views
-
I like this study. So many men, and women for that matter, focus on cardio for health and weight loss. In men, low Testosterone is associated with aging as is weight. This inverse relationship leads to the sarcopenic (belly, manboobs, and thin arms/legs) obesity so prevalent in older men today. This study found that older men do have lower levels of enzymes and androgens from muscle biopsies as compared to younger men. A 12 week resistance training regimen of only knee flexion and extension (simple) resulted in increased 3-beta-hydroxysteroid dehydrogenase and 17-beta-hydroxysteroid dehydrogenase.

Exercise-Induced Responses in Salivary Testosterone, Cortisol, and ... - PubMed - NCBI - 0 views
-
Meta analysis of salivary Testosterone and cortisol finds mixed results. The results are by no means uniform, but resistance training appears to trend to an increased salivary Testosterone and salivary Testosterone to salivary cortisol ratio. Cardio trends the opposite. This fits with prior literature on the types of exercise and hormone results.
